Event Overview
The Edgewood Dollars for Scholars 5K is a community athletic event held in Ellettsville, Indiana. The primary purpose of the race is to raise scholarship funds for seniors at Edgewood High School. The event is organized by a non-profit, volunteer 501(c)(3) organization dedicated to reducing the financial burden for students attending college. The proceeds contribute directly to scholarships; in previous years, this race has helped fund dozens of awards for local students.
The event features two primary categories:
- 5K Run
- 5K Walk
Location and Course
The race takes place at Edgewood Intermediate School, located at 7600 W Reeves Road in Bloomington/Ellettsville. The event serves as a central fundraising activity for the Edgewood Dollars for Scholars program, which awarded over $75,000 in scholarships during the 2025 cycle.
Awards and Recognition
Awards are presented to the overall top male and female finishers in both the walker and runner categories. Additionally, awards are provided to the top male and female finishers within specific age groups. The age categories are defined as 0-13, 14-19, 20-29, 30-39, 40-49, 50-59, 60-69, and 70+.
